Output 693894955fba917e51525102618120db7182e84a9a48f5f1bdb92f334694a81f:8

value
240314
script pubkey
OP_0 OP_PUSHBYTES_20 bffbf3b57a9505f7a2b9736b25d91eb648a7a7a8
address
bc1qhlal8dt6j5zl0g4ewd4jtkg7key20fag6hx4y2
transaction
693894955fba917e51525102618120db7182e84a9a48f5f1bdb92f334694a81f